Hi from IOWA

We have had our COUGAR 29RES for an year now very few problems. But one question we have had a 1/2 ton 2007 chevy now we bought a 2012 chevy will I have to do any thing different ?

If the rear end of the new truck is the same height as the old one, probably not. If there is a difference then the hitch might have to be adjusted up or down. Enjoy the new truck.
